7/28/2008 12:00:00 AM | Men's Lightweight Rowing
HANOVER, N.H. - Matt Muffleman '03 (Mobjack, Va.) a former Dartmouth lightweight rower earned a gold medal at the World Championships in Linz/Ottensheim, Austria. Another former athlete, John Nicols '01 (Palo Alto, Calif.) also competed, finishing sixth in the "B" finals of the lightweight men's pairs.
Muffelman's gold came in the lightweight men's eight boat. The U.S. boat, which contained their Olympic lightweight four, trailed the Dutch and Italians early. The Danes jumped out into the lead and held on to it for the first half of the race before the U.S. took a commanding lead in the third 500 meters, holding off the hard-charging Germans to win by 1.4 seconds. The victory was particularly impressive for Muffelman, who had to withdraw from the 2007 team and then had surgery last summer which sidelined him for 6 months. Muffelman's fellow rowers included Simon Carcagno, Andrew Bolton, Colin Farrell, Mike Altman, Patrick Todd, Will Daly, Thomas Paradiso and Ned Del Guercio.
